A tech expert and thought leader on transformative technologies, artificial intelligence, and future trends, Peter Leyden helps audiences understand and navigate this new era of global change.

Peter Leyden has been recognized as a leading-edge thinker ever since he arrived in San Francisco to work with the founders of WIRED magazine at the start of the Digital Revolution. His book The Long Boom inspired a generation of digital age entrepreneurs in Silicon Valley much like his current work on The Great Progression is doing for The AI Age in San Francisco.

Leyden created “The AI Age Begins,” a premier event series launched in San Francisco soon after Generative AI burst onto the scene. He drew off his extensive experience in the region to regularly convene an extraordinary network of top technologists, entrepreneurs, innovators, and experts to come up with answers to key questions surrounding the arrival of this world-historic general purpose tool – AI. 

Leyden synthesizes what he’s constantly learning about what’s coming next to clearly explain the near-term implications and eventual impact of these developments. 

Not only a thought leader of big ideas, Leyden is a serial entrepreneur who understands the challenges of business. He is founder of Reinvent Futures, a strategic foresight firm advising senior leaders on four key questions that he also communicates through his keynote speeches: What’s really going on today? What’s probably coming in the next decade? What’s possible to achieve in the next 25 years? And what should we do now?

Since running WIRED as Managing Editor in the heyday of the 1990s, Leyden has founded two startups that helped pioneer the use of the new medium of YouTube, and the early days of interactive video like Zoom. Leyden currently is the creator of The Great Progression, a series of essays and interviews leading to his next book, making the case that in the next 25 years we have an incredible opportunity to harness AI and other transformative technologies like clean energy to drive progress, reinvent America and make a better world.
